Transaction 6b89641fa65d97fd4324322a390624658bb1ad527f4e68ccc5735e8fa7314551
1 Input
1 Output
-
6b89641fa65d97fd4324322a390624658bb1ad527f4e68ccc5735e8fa7314551:0
- value
- 634092
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2578596babd3314a09ae57ae2aa0c8fb053e6f32 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14R8B7bFKUiXo58fM8aiUBAKCPNEvWUtUK